Output 32b3ee5733abb20663972f052b3667bfb1b6b35e295ae891cd3595942b613c59:26

value
3040892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cc5fa74be26e0296c0ae034ec163999cbdf5619 OP_EQUALVERIFY OP_CHECKSIG
address
12AYH5YuihU8GJgq5WUUDAqMZeNQfQZtTW
transaction
32b3ee5733abb20663972f052b3667bfb1b6b35e295ae891cd3595942b613c59
spent
true